  • Current college student here. What is it like to work for defense contractors?
    1 project | /r/cscareerquestions | 10 Nov 2021
    As for quirks, the biggest quirk is that you usually need to get a security clearance, and that means no drugs. As far as the tech goes, depends on what company you're working for and what government product they produce. If it's software for an otherwise physical product like a missile or an AGV, then it's probably gonna be some old stable language like C, with something like Java being used on the server side to talk to the machine. Meanwhile, there's definitely Python work sprinkled all throughout everything, and there's certainly parts of the government working on Docker or Kubernetes stuff. Like here's a completely unclassified government project that I've contributed to. It uses Docker and Yaml to automate tasks.
